Hi everyone, I have recently been struggling with really high blood sugars (18-24ish) that have taken 2 or more correction doses to come down. I spoke to my DSN who said to change my injection sites. I did this and my blood sugars are almost perfect- it's like a miracle!
My worry now is that I thought I was putting weight on, but in fact that my belly is bigger due to lumps. My belly doesn't feel lumpy but it does feel quite hard now. Has anyone struggled with lumps and can tell me what they look like? I'm also wondering if they ever go away?
